Mid-Career Growth Phase
This salary range represents solid mid-career positions. You're likely in the 12-22% federal bracket. State taxes vary significantly - from 0% (TX, FL) to 13%+ (CA).
- Traditional 401(k) contributions reduce taxable income (up to $23,000/year)
- Consider your state's tax situation when comparing job offers
- HSA contributions are triple tax-advantaged if eligible
- This is a great time to build emergency savings and invest

Comparison Results
| Metric | $23,908 | $93,581 |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gross Salary | $23,908 | $93,581 | $69,673 |
| Federal Tax | $891 | $12,202 | $11,311 |
| State Tax | $0 | $0 | $0 |
| FICA (SS + Medicare) | $1,829 | $7,159 | $5,330 |
| Take-Home Pay (Yearly) | $21,188 | $74,220 | $53,032 |
| Take-Home (Monthly) | $1,766 | $6,185 | $4,419 |
| Effective Tax Rate | 11.4% | 20.7% | 9.3% |

Tax Bracket Change: This salary increase crosses from the 10% Bracket into the 22% Bracket. Only the income above the threshold is taxed at the higher rate - you won't lose money by earning more.
State Tax Varies: These calculations use Texas (0% state tax). In California, you'd pay an additional ~6-9% state tax. In New York, add ~5-8%. Florida, Texas, Washington, and Nevada have no state income tax.
